In the light reaction, the following are the main steps in chemosynthetic ATP synthesis: Light stimulates electrons in PS-II; electrons from PS II transit down the electron transport chain; carriers use energy from electrons to carry
across the membrane;
concentration gradient forms;
diffuses via ATP synthetase; ATP synthase uses energy from
flow to synthesise ATP.
